func loadFixture(t *testing.T, fixtureName string) string {
destDir := t.TempDir()
srcDir := filepath.Join("fixtures", fixtureName)
err := filepath.WalkDir(srcDir, func(path string, d fs.DirEntry, err error) (retErr error) {
if err != nil {
return err
}
relPath, err := filepath.Rel(srcDir, path)
if err != nil {
return err
}
destPath := filepath.Join(destDir, relPath)
switch d.Type() {
case fs.ModeDir:
return os.MkdirAll(destPath, 0o700)
case 0: // regular file
src, err := os.Open(path)
if err != nil {
return err
}
defer src.Close()
dest, err := os.OpenFile(destPath, os.O_WRONLY|os.O_CREATE|os.O_EXCL, 0o600)
if err != nil {
return err
}
defer func() {
if err := dest.Close(); err != nil && retErr == nil {
retErr = err
}
}()
_, err = io.Copy(dest, src)
return err
default:
return fmt.Errorf("unexpected file type %#v", d.Type())
}
})
require.NoError(t, err)
return destDir
}
